Unique features of our school include:West Haven Colony School is a one room schoolhouse that encompasses 10 grades working mostly at curriculum. Parents are impressed that their children can learn so well in an environment where there is a wide variety of grade levels being taught at the same time in the same space. Our students have not been introduced to computer technology. How do we define success for West Haven Colony students?Success for our students comes in different forms due to the wide spectrum of student abilities in class. Foremost, if the students are happy in their environment, they are enjoying school, and if they are enjoying school, then they can learn. Individual success is defined by how much each student has grown in his/her work and if a task has become easier or still remains a challenge. What makes our school good and how do we know?What makes West Haven good is that we don't become stagnant in our methods of teaching and learning. As instructors, we are continually looking for new approaches or better methods to old tasks. We use what is working and change what is not to ensure our students achieve success. |
